ECharts圖表使用之K線圖

2018-11-17 09:27 更新

在 ECharts series組件的配置過(guò)程中,我們使用 Candlestick 來(lái)表示我們常說(shuō)的 K 線圖。

對(duì)于 K 線圖的畫(huà)法,我們通常會(huì)在圖中包含四個(gè)數(shù)據(jù),這四個(gè)數(shù)據(jù)分別是開(kāi)盤(pán)價(jià)、最高價(jià)、最低價(jià)和收盤(pán)價(jià),如果您要完成一個(gè)完整的 K 線圖,那么最好都要圍繞這四個(gè)數(shù)據(jù)來(lái)實(shí)現(xiàn)。

將每日的 K 線圖放在同一張紙上,可以得到日 K 線圖。

在 ECharts3 中,同時(shí)支持 'candlestick' 和 'k'這兩種 'series.type'('k' 會(huì)被自動(dòng)轉(zhuǎn)為 'candlestick')。

示例如下:

1510796425157986

點(diǎn)擊編輯實(shí)例 》》

K 線圖中“漲”和“跌”的顏色是如何表示的:

K 線圖中的顏色表示會(huì)根據(jù)不同的國(guó)家或者地區(qū)而含有不一樣的定義,在大陸、臺(tái)灣、日本、韓國(guó)等,K 線圖顏色定義為“紅漲綠跌”或者“紅漲藍(lán)跌”;而在西方國(guó)家、香港、新加坡等,則表示為“綠漲紅跌”。

K線圖也不一定要用紅藍(lán)、紅綠來(lái)表示漲跌,也可以是“有色/無(wú)色”等表示方法。

默認(rèn)配置項(xiàng),采用的是“紅漲藍(lán)跌”。如果想更改這個(gè)顏色配置,在這些配置項(xiàng)中更改即可:

  • series-candlestick.itemStyle.normal.color:陽(yáng)線填充色(即“漲”)
  • series-candlestick.itemStyle.normal.color0:陰線填充色(即“跌”)
  • series-candlestick.itemStyle.normal.borderColor:陽(yáng)線邊框色(即“漲”)
  • series-candlestick.itemStyle.normal.borderColor0:陰線邊框色(即“跌”)
以上內(nèi)容是否對(duì)您有幫助:
在線筆記
App下載
App下載

掃描二維碼

下載編程獅App

公眾號(hào)
微信公眾號(hào)

編程獅公眾號(hào)